PBF Energy (PBF) Set to Announce Quarterly Earnings on Thursday

PBF Energy (NYSE:PBFGet Free Report) will be issuing its quarterly earnings data before the market opens on Thursday, May 2nd. Analysts expect the company to announce earnings of $0.59 per share for the quarter. Parties interested in participating in the company’s conference call can do so using this link.

PBF Energy (NYSE:PBFG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 15th. The oil and gas company reported ($0.41)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.08 by ($0.49). The firm had revenue of $9.14 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$8.65 billion. PBF Energy had a return on equity of 23.69% and a net margin of 5.59%. The business’s revenue for the quarter was down 15.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m earned $4.41 EPS. On average, analysts expect PBF Energy to post $7 EPS for the current fiscal year and $6 EPS for the next fiscal year.

PBF Energy Stock Performance

Shares of PBF Energy stock opened at $57.21 on Thursday. The stock has a market cap of $6.84 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 3.48 and a beta of 1.73. The firm’s 50-day moving average is $54.12 and its 200 day moving average is $48.60. PBF Energy has a 1 year low of $31.25 and a 1 year high of $62.88.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.19, a current ratio of 1.56 and a quick ratio of 0.81.

About PBF Energy

PBF Energy Inc, through its subsidiaries, engages in refining and supplying petroleum products. The company operates in two segments, Refining and Logistics. It produces gasoline, ultra-low-sulfur diesel, heating oil, diesel fuel, jet fuel, lubricants, petrochemicals, and asphalt, as well as unbranded transportation fuels, petrochemical feedstocks, blending components, and other petroleum products from crude oil.
